Job Summary

The Registered Radiologic Technologist provides patient care specifically within the Heart & Vascular Institute. The role involves assisting physicians during invasive cardiology and radiology procedures, administering contrast materials, and ensuring patient safety and comfort throughout procedures.


Key Responsibilities

  • Administer contrast material via existing IV line or by performing venipuncture and IV placement.
  • Recognize and respond to hypersensitivity or allergic reactions.
  • Assist with inventory and supplies management.
  • Verify patient and chart identification, diagnosis, and treatment position.
  • Compile clinical information such as lab and pathology results.
  • Assist in training new staff as needed.
  • Document procedures accurately and completely.
  • Explain procedures to patients and provide comfort, support, safety, and confidentiality.
  • Inform procedural nurse of medication doses, radiation, and sponge/sharp counts.
  • Perform on-call duties and variable shifts as assigned.
  • Maintain sterile field during procedures and pull supplies as needed.

Department-Specific Duties

  • Administer and withhold contrast and treatment appropriately.
  • Assess patients for allergies.
  • Perform peripheral vascular work, venous central lines, tube changes, embolization (venous and arterial), and venous thrombectomy.
  • Experience with interventional neurology preferred.
  • Dialysis-related procedures including AV fistulas and catheter care.
  • Tube access and changes (G-tube, Chole, Neph, Biliary, Abscess, SPC).
  • Neuro procedures (cerebral arterial/venous, kyphoplasty) are ideal.

About Urbana, IL

As a Travel Interventional Radiology Technologist in Urbana, IL here's what you should know:
Cost of Living
  • The cost of living in Urbana, IL is 7% lower than the national average, making it relatively affordable.
  • Wages generally match up with the lower cost of living, providing good value for residents.
Weather
  • Urbana experiences an average high of 85°F in summer and an average low of 17°F in winter.
  • Summers are warm and winters are cold, so be prepared for both extremes.
Furnished Housing
  • Short term rentals and furnished housing options are available in Urbana, and they are relatively easy to find.
  • Many landlords cater to the needs of students and professionals seeking temporary accommodation.
Transportation
  • Urbana is car-friendly with well-maintained roads and ample parking options.
  • Public transportation is also available through the Champaign-Urbana Mass Transit District, offering bus services throughout the area.
Demographics
  • Urbana has a diverse population with a mix of students, families, and professionals.
  • The age range is broad, with a significant student population from the University of Illinois.
  • Common health issues may include seasonal allergies and cold-related illnesses.
  • There is a notable presence of travel nurses due to the presence of Carle Foundation Hospital and other healthcare facilities.
